I’ve recently fallen in love with longbow and have been wondering what the most effective use for it would be, if anyone has any ideas.

I’m aware that Warrior is in a poor state so please don’t feed me any of that. I stuck with Ranger before it had it’s CDI and complete overhaul and I stuck with Necromancer long before Reaper, being in a bad position doesn’t bother me.

Speaking from a WvW perspective, I’ve been full zerk, Greatsword, Sword/Shield with a pretty standard utility/trait set up for a pretty long while now. Recently picking up longbow and for some reason really loving it, I’ve still been using the same gear/utility/traits and have just been wondering if I could be more effective. Longbow has some really nice utility but it doesn’t hit terribly hard even in a very offensive build. I usually get about 2 – 4k tops from the AA (both arrow hits combined obviously, usually roughly 1.2k per arrow) and landing the hard hitter, Arcing Arrow, is incredibly difficult to do. I’ve seen it reach some insane numbers but landing it on an actual player is next to impossible without CC or landing a well timed Pin Down.

Would a condition build, maybe with Tactics, Berserker and Discipline make longbow a more powerful choice? Any ideas people are willing to share?

Either can work, and so can hybrid. The most powerful build dps wise has gotta be anything that maxes burn damage while using Berserker, but a power-based lb/gs can work well for roaming.

I’ve used Berserker gear, but I know someone once posted the same build using Valk gear instead, using the Intelligence sigil to max the CS->AS->WA damage while still getting the vitality bonus from valk.

The power build uses str/def/disc, condi would probably go tac/disc/bers (as you said, and only because you can’t afford to camp a weapon there). Hybrid, I’m not sure… probably either one of those, depending on what you wanted to focus. Lots of options.

As power weapon, the bow can be coupled with a GS, using Strength/Defense/Discipline. You have no blocks and no hard control, but compensate with ranged pressure and soft control. It’s quite fun to play.

As a condition weapon, the bow is very strong. It should work in any condition build, traited or not with Tactics:

  • In terms of specializations, Defense/Tactics/Discipline, Arms/Defense/Discipline or Defense/Discipline/Berserker should all be solid choices. Strength/Defense/Discipline could be used as well, for condition/hybrid control builds. Not sure about Tactics/Discipline/Berserker, as losing Defense looks a bit dangerous in WvW roaming context, but why not?
  • In terms of gear, you could go from anything to Dire, Rabid (pure condition) or mixing in some Sinister or Viper (more hybrid damage for less passive defense).

As an hybrid weapon, I believe that a possible approach would be to leverage some shoutbow build, i.e. Defense/Tactics/Discipline, traiting shouts, making sure you can stack might easily. Gear could be either Celestial, or Viper/Sinister for more aggressive setup. Runes can be either Strength, Soldier, Hoelbrak, Berserker…
